<p>An optical head which reproduces information recorded on an optical disc whose disc substrate thickness is t1 (0.6 mm) or t2 (1.2 mm) by using a dual-wavelength light beam and using one object lens. A convergent device is composed of a center part whose optimum-designed substrate thickness is t1 x 0.6-t1 and an outer circumference part whose optimum-designed substrate thickness is 0.6 mm. By providing a difference in level in the convergent device, information can be recorded/reproduced onto/from both an information medium with a disc substrate thickness of t1 and an information medium with a disc substrate thickness of t2 in a state with few side lobes. Or, a difference in level is provided in an object lens and an optical distance (L2) between a 2nd light emission source and a condensation optical system is selected to be 80 - 95 % of a distance (L1) between a 1st light emission source and the condensation optical system. Or, only a light with a 1st wavelength is shielded or diffracted in a circular belt shape.</p> |
